Reassessing the Scholiastic Evidence for the Cretan Odyssey Theory
Transactions of the American Philological Association Pub Date : 2020-11-06 , DOI: 10.1353/apa.2020.0014
Bill Beck

summary:

This article discusses a pair of textual variants, preserved by the scholia to the Odyssey and attributed to Zenodotus of Ephesus, that constitute the most significant pieces of evidence for the Cretan Odyssey theory. While the communis opinio holds that these variants cannot be explained as conjectures, and must therefore have been based on manuscript evidence, this article proposes a new interpretation of the evidence, and argues that Aristonicus’s long-discarded testimony (Σ HMa Od. 3.313a Ariston.) ought to be reconsidered, for it may reliably preserve the reason for these perplexing variants.
